Final arrangements were handled by Harvey-Engelhardt-Metz Funeral Home in Fort Myers, Florida, and Cobb Funeral Chapel in Moultrie, Georgia. A memorial service was held September 22, 2007, at Emmanuel Baptist Church, where Mrs. Welch was a member. Donations may be made to that church at 1819 Hill Avenue, Fort Myers, Florida 33901.

The above is based on Mrs. Welch's obituary, published in The Tampa Bay Times on September 19, 2007. Additional information added to the memorial was taken from Social Security Applications and Claims Index, 1936-2007.

This plot (5 P 2 8th West) holds the graves of:
01. Lewis Fletcher (1902-1983),
02. Dorothy M. Fletcher (1904-1992),
03. Peggy Fletcher Welch (1927-2007),
04. Albert Clayton Welch, Sr. (1931-2011),
05. Adult Fletcher? (?-?),
06. Carl Franklin Fletcher (1941-1941),
07. Gwendolyn Fletcher (1927-1928),
08. Minnie Lois Fletcher (1891-1988),
09. Mattie Fletcher (1888-1965),
10. Dr. Carlton Cole Fletcher (1864-1950),
11. Viola S. Williams Fletcher (1870-1940),
12. Lena Fletcher (1890-1918),
13. Dorothy Hatcher (1928-1992),
14. William Edwin Aycock, Jr. (1905-1974)
15. Myrtle E. Vick Aycock (1908-1978),
16. Richard A. Aycock, Sr. (1907-1971),
17. Billye Elliott Aycock (1911-1992)
18. Ida J. Aycock (1878-1968),
19. William Edwin Aycock (1875-1970),
20. Louise K. Aycock (1878-1915),
21. Eva Erin Aycock (1912-1914), and,
22. Louise Aycock Furman (1902-1948).

Graves 1 through 7 are in the front row; graves 8-12 are in the second row; graves 13-15 are in the third row; graves 16-22 are in the fourth row.
